The Foundations of Holistic Wellness

Holistic wellness isn’t simply about the absence of disease; it's a proactive approach to maximizing one’s potential across all areas of life. This philosophy acknowledges that physical health, mental clarity, emotional stability, and spiritual connection are all intertwined. A disruption in one area can significantly impact the others, highlighting the importance of addressing the whole person rather than focusing solely on isolated symptoms. Cultivating robust wellness requires a multifaceted strategy incorporating mindful movement, nourishing nutrition, stress management techniques, and meaningful social connections. The focus shifts from reacting to illness to actively creating a life of vibrant health and well-being.

One key component of holistic wellness is understanding the body's natural ability to heal. This involves supporting the body's innate mechanisms through practices that promote detoxification, strengthen the immune system, and optimize cellular function. This can include everything from consuming a diet rich in whole, unprocessed foods to engaging in regular physical activity and prioritizing adequate sleep. Furthermore, managing stress effectively is paramount, as chronic stress can suppress the immune system and contribute to a wide range of health problems. Techniques such as meditation, yoga, and deep breathing exercises can be highly beneficial in regulating the nervous system and fostering a sense of calm and resilience.

Understanding the Importance of Nutritional Support

Nutrition is arguably the most fundamental pillar of holistic wellness. The food we consume provides the building blocks for our cells, fuels our bodies, and influences our mental and emotional states. A diet rich in whole, unprocessed foods – fruits, vegetables, lean proteins, and healthy fats – provides the essential nutrients needed to support optimal health and prevent chronic diseases. Conversely, a diet high in processed foods, sugar, and unhealthy fats can contribute to inflammation, oxidative stress, and a weakened immune system. Personalized nutrition plans, often developed with the guidance of a registered dietitian or nutritionist, can be instrumental in addressing individual needs and optimizing dietary intake.

The concept of “bioindividuality” is central to nutritional support. This recognizes that each person has unique nutritional requirements based on genetics, lifestyle, activity level, and health status. What works for one person may not work for another. Therefore, a one-size-fits-all approach to nutrition is often ineffective. Instead, it is essential to identify individual nutrient deficiencies, food sensitivities, and metabolic patterns to create a customized dietary plan that supports optimal health. This might involve food journaling, allergy testing, or genetic testing to gain deeper insights into individual nutritional needs.

The Role of Supplements

While a whole-food diet should be the foundation of nutritional support, supplements can play a valuable role in addressing specific nutrient deficiencies or supporting overall health. However, it's crucial to approach supplementation with caution and seek guidance from a healthcare professional. Not all supplements are created equal, and some may interact with medications or have adverse effects. Choosing high-quality supplements from reputable brands is essential. Common supplements that may be beneficial for certain individuals include vitamin D, omega-3 fatty acids, probiotics, and magnesium. The goal is to fill nutritional gaps and optimize health, not to rely on supplements as a substitute for a healthy diet.

Furthermore, understanding the bioavailability of nutrients is important. Bioavailability refers to the extent to which a nutrient can be absorbed and utilized by the body. Certain factors can affect bioavailability, such as the form of the nutrient, the presence of other nutrients, and individual digestive health. For example, fat-soluble vitamins (A, D, E, and K) are better absorbed when consumed with healthy fats. Optimizing nutrient absorption can enhance the effectiveness of both dietary intake and supplementation.

The Benefits of Regular Physical Activity

Consistent physical activity is another non-negotiable aspect of a holistic wellness strategy. Beyond its obvious benefits for physical health, regular exercise has a profound impact on mental and emotional well-being. Physical activity releases endorphins, which have mood-boosting effects and can help reduce stress, anxiety, and depression. It also improves sleep quality, enhances cognitive function, and boosts self-esteem. The key is to find activities that you enjoy and can incorporate into your daily routine consistently. This could include walking, running, swimming, cycling, dancing, or any other movement that gets your heart rate up.

The type of physical activity is also important. A well-rounded fitness program should include a combination of cardiovascular exercise, strength training, and flexibility exercises. Cardiovascular exercise improves heart health and endurance, while strength training builds muscle mass and boosts metabolism. Flexibility exercises, such as yoga or stretching, improve range of motion and prevent injuries. The frequency, intensity, and duration of exercise should be tailored to individual fitness levels and goals. Starting slowly and gradually increasing intensity is essential to avoid overtraining and injury.
